Understanding Unsupplemented Diets: What You Need to Know

Unsupplemented refers to something that has not been enhanced or improved by adding extra elements or features. In the context of a diet, an unsupplemented diet is one that does not include any additional nutrients or supplements beyond what is naturally found in food.

For example, if someone is on an unsupplemented diet, they would be consuming only the nutrients that are naturally present in the foods they eat, without taking any supplements or adding any extra vitamins or minerals. This can be contrasted with a supplemented diet, where additional nutrients are intentionally added to the diet through supplements or fortified foods.
